ISLAMABAD: Former president Asif Ali Zardari was acquitted in Polo Ground Reference on Wednesday, ARY News reported.

Accountability court Islamabad announced its verdict today.

The hearing of remaining four references against Asif Ali Zardari, filed by the National Accountability Bureau (NAB) was adjourned till June 04.

The court had reserved its verdict on acquittal plea of Asif Ali Zardari on May 20.

The former president facing five references filed 17 years ago by NAB, including the polo ground case, the Cotecna and SGS cases and other references.
